ἔξοδος

G1841

Transliteration: éxodos

Pronunciation: ex'-od-os

Definition: decease


ἔξοδος (éxodos | ex'-od-os)
[Grk] ἔξοδος LN: 15.42, 23.101 GK: G2016" class="dictionary-topic-link">G2016 Hebrew: בֹּוא, דֶּרֶךְ, חוּץ, יָצָא, מֹוצָא, מָקֹור, צֹואָה, צִנָּה
Derivation: from G1537" class="dictionary-topic-link">G1537 and G3598" class="dictionary-topic-link">G3598;
Strong's: an exit, i.e. (figuratively) death
KJV: --decease, departing.
